Tips for learning: embrace your ignorance



"I alone am uncommitted like an infant who has not yet smiled...I alone seem as mindless as one who has no home to return to."--Lao Tsu

"No home to return to" means there's no set point to defend or cling to. Wherever you are is your home, if you can appreciate your "mindlessness"

Mindlessness is the state of mind that's open to reality, exactly as it is in front of you, not what you want it to be.

Be at home anywhere.  Returning home is unnecessary.  You're already there.
